FAQ

Can I live in Manila on $1,000/month?
Living in Manila on $1,000/mo is rated "Comfortable". Budget allocates ~$406 to rent, $307 to groceries, $96 to dining.
Can I live in Helsinki on $1,000/month?
In Helsinki, $1,000/mo is rated "Likely Insufficient". Allocations: $513 rent, $215 groceries, $118 dining.
Is Manila or Helsinki cheaper?
Manila is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Manila 21.8 vs Helsinki 53.7 (NYC=100).
What is $1,000/mo in Manila worth in Helsinki?
$1,000/mo of purchasing power in Manila equals ~$2,463/mo in Helsinki using COL adjustment.
